THE TROJAN Back Row: Douglas Buaklrk, Jamee Court, Lawrence Wade, Donna Vincent, Frances Bowersox, Marilyn Truax, Mr. Domlny—Advisor. Front Row: Beverly Easton, Helen Smith, Virginia Avery, Mary Cabbage, Vernon Fast, Robert Sharp STUDENT COUNCIL The officers of the Student Council for this year and next year are: 1945-44 1944-45 President—Frances Bowersox Vice President—Mary Cabbage Secretary—Donna Vincent Treasurer—Virginia Avery President—Robert Wyant Vice President—Zell Rice Secretary—Ralph Whetstone Treasurer—Jean Armstrong One of our chief accomollshments thus far this year has been the collection of scrap metal. For this ournose we gave a movie, Sargeant Mulligan , In December with the requirement of five pounds of scrao metal oer person for admission. The movie was well attended and Increased our scrap pile Immensely. We also took part In the annual Halloween Celebration by sponsoring a refreshment booth, whlch,under the direction of Mrs. Dye, was kept busy throughout the evening selling hot dogs, candy and soft drinks. In assembly we presented the Cheer Leaders who had served for two years, High School letters. The Student Council purchased and sold to the student body, emblems In the school colors. They were very well received and another order was necessary to fill requests. In December our Coach, Mr. Scott, left us to Join the armed forces. In an assembly. In behalf of the student body, we presented him with a gift and wished him good luck In the future. The student body also participated In collecting names for the Homer Honor Roll of men who have attended Homer school and are now serving In some branch of the armed forces. The procedure for electing officers for next year was somewhat different from the one we have used before. All four of the officers were elected from the Student body at large. We wish to thank Mr. Domlny for his excellent leadership of this organization.
